> This patch control special clock for ADC in Exynos series's FSYS block.
> If special clock of ADC is registerd on clock list of common clk framework,
> Exynos ADC drvier have to control this clock.
> 
> Exynos3250/Exynos4/Exynos5 has 'adc' clock as following:
> - 'adc' clock: bus clock for ADC
> 
> Exynos3250 has additional 'sclk_adc' clock as following:
> - 'sclk_adc' clock: special clock for ADC which provide clock to internal ADC
> 
> Exynos 4210/4212/4412 and Exynos5250/5420 has not included 'sclk_adc' clock
> in FSYS_BLK. But, Exynos3250 based on Cortex-A7 has only included 'sclk_adc'
> clock in FSYS_BLK.

>  static void exynos_adc_v2_init_hw(struct exynos_adc *info)
> @@ -210,6 +255,8 @@ static struct exynos_adc_ops exynos_adc_v2_ops = {
>       .start_conv     = exynos_adc_v2_start_conv,
>       .clear_irq      = exynos_adc_v2_clear_irq,
>       .stop_conv      = exynos_adc_v2_stop_conv,
> +     .disable_clk    = exynos_adc_disable_clk,
> +     .enable_clk     = exynos_adc_enable_clk,

Based on the fact that all variants use the same function, I don't think
there is a reason to add .{disable,enable}_clk in the ops struct. If
they diverge in future, they could be added later, but right now it
doesn't have any value.
